The American rock group Counting Crows has released eight studio albums, two compilation albums and five live albums. Five of the band's singles ("Mr. Jones", "A Long December", "Hanginaround", "Round Here", and "Accidentally in Love") charted within the Top 40 of the United States Radio Songs Chart, and "Mr. Jones" and "A Long December" reached the Top 10.[1]

Counting Crows's debut album, August and Everything After, was released in September 1993. The album charted within the Top Five of the Billboard 200.[1] August and Everything After was certified seven-times platinum in Canada by the Canadian Recording Industry Association[citation needed] and seven-times platinum in the United States by the Recording Industry Association of America.[2][3] The band's second album, Recovering the Satellites, peaked at number one on the Billboard 200.[1]

Six of the band's albums have charted on the Billboard 200[1] and four have been certified gold or platinum by the Recording Industry Association of America.[3] Other certified gold releases include the 2003 single "Big Yellow Taxi" and the 2004 single "Accidentally in Love".[3] The latter was released on the Shrek 2 soundtrack.[4]

  1. ^ "Mr. Jones" did not chart on the Billboard Hot 100, but peaked at number 5 on the Hot 100 Airplay chart.[30]
  2. ^ "Round Here" did not chart on the Billboard Hot 100, but peaked at number 31 on the Hot 100 Airplay chart.[30]
  3. ^ "Einstein on the Beach" did not chart on the Billboard Hot 100, but peaked at number 45 on the Hot 100 Airplay chart.[30]
  4. ^ "Rain King" did not chart on the Billboard Hot 100, but peaked at number 66 on the Hot 100 Airplay chart.[30]
  5. ^ "Angels of the Silences" did not chart on the Billboard Hot 100, but peaked at number 45 on the Hot 100 Airplay chart.[30]
  6. ^ "A Long December" did not chart on the Billboard Hot 100, but peaked at number 6 on the Hot 100 Airplay chart.[30]
  7. ^ "Daylight Fading" did not chart on the Billboard Hot 100, but peaked at number 51 on the Hot 100 Airplay chart.[30]
  8. ^ "You Can't Count on Me" did not chart on the Billboard Hot 100, but peaked at number 3 on the Bubbling Under Hot 100 chart.[36]
